Output ecbf881124a0d10c80afe7b9e937a47292887abd257c5bc6156ace04899bbf4c:0

value
1653960
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 18aa25e5e62debd362336cd6997ac90d02c6856f OP_EQUALVERIFY OP_CHECKSIG
address
13FR3hRYXxatYh8w7SbR7wUJLAyyGeFmqV
transaction
ecbf881124a0d10c80afe7b9e937a47292887abd257c5bc6156ace04899bbf4c
spent
true